Purpose of the role
To participate in the day-to-day activities of the international corporate banking division providing insights and expertise that help senior colleagues make informed decisions, develop new products and services, and identify new market opportunities.
Accountabilities
- Execution of small research projects, research to support strategic decision making, preparation of presentations and reports to communicate research findings, collaboration with senior management to implement research findings for international corporate banking, interacting with global clients and supporting in deals.
- Collaboration with cross-functional teams to support business initiatives.
- Participation in training and development programs to enhance skills and knowledge.
- Identification of opportunities, development of business cases, management of the deployment and launch of new products and services for international corporate banking.
- Management of client relationships and provision of customer service support to clients and customers, under steadily decreasing supervision, responding to questions about products and services, processing of transactions,.
- Management of the development and implementation of financial models and strategies that support in decision making for international corporate banking.
- Training and mentoring of junior colleagues.
